Association of sympathovagal imbalance with cardi... [Endocr Res. 2014] - PubMed - NCBI - 0 views

  •  
    Interesting study looked PCOS and the sympathetic vagal system and cardiovascular disease risk. They found that those with PCOS were found to have sympathovagal imbalance and decreased HRV.  Low HRV has been clearly associated with increased cardiovascular disease.  They also found insulin resistance and dyslipidemia to be associated with sympthovagal imbalance and cardiovascular risk as well.

Converging pathways lead to overproduction of IL-17 in the absence of vitamin D signaling - 0 views

  •  
    Low vitamin D levels or the receptors for vitamin D appear to result in an increase in Th17 cells.  An increase in Th17 cells will lead to an imbalance with Treg cells and this imbalance is associated with Lupus and other autoimmune processes.  Vitamin D inhibits Th17 cell activation.

Imbalance in Sex Hormone Levels Exacerbates Diabetic Renal Disease - 0 views

  •  
    Diabetes associated with low serum testosterone.  This study points to a 4.7 fold decrease.  This is accompanied by a 2.9 fold increase in estradiol.  Castration worsened this imbalance by decreasing the testosterone level further.  Likely the low T and increased aromatase activity aid in the development of diabetic renal disease. Numerous studies have shown that testosterone therapy improves glucose homeostasis.

Restoration of regulatory and effector T cell balance and B cell homeostasis in systemi... - 0 views

  •  
    Vitamin D support provides benefit in those with Lupus.  The proposed mechanism is through the balance of Treg cells and Th17 cells.  This imbalance plays a role in the etiology of autoimmune disease and those with autoimmune disease, such as in Lupus, frequently have low vitamin D levels.
